Transaction 184eff9878a160ded55755c98b391b8501ecfdc970e1fa749a27f9e435c7361f
1 Input
1 Output
-
184eff9878a160ded55755c98b391b8501ecfdc970e1fa749a27f9e435c7361f:0
- value
- 979086
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b0dfc1c92920fdb3adff7f1675c5b03df3a6e951 OP_EQUAL
- address
- 3HpEuDKF5UX5UHcWpBwP9sGkP2q51DyZQ2